Celebrating The Earth Day
Some weeks ago, in celebrating the earth day, our school had an excursion to Maron beach. Five big buses were ready to take all of us. We left the school at six thirty. We brought brooms, big plastic bags, and other cleaning utensils. We wore wide hats, long sleeved T-shirt, and gloves to protect our body from the sun.
We arrived at the beach after a fifty-five minutes drive. The beach was so dirty. Garbage was everywhere. It was not beautiful at all. We looked at the beach sadly. We were all very sorry about this view.
Mrs. Marwati told us to get off the bus and start our program right away. We did the cleaning up immediately. We picked up the garbage and brought them into the dumping ground.
We were very happy to see the beach clean. The beach is beautiful again now.

My Flight

Level: English for Junior and Senior High School
24-hours online learning
My Flight
I had booked my flight over the telephone, so I had to rush to the reservation desk to pay my ticket. The woman at the desk told me that my name was not on the passenger list. It took fifteen minutes for her to realize that she had spelled my name incorrectly. She gave me my ticket and told me I'd better check in my luggage quickly or I'd miss my flight.
I was the last person to get on the plane. I found my seat and discovered that I was sitting next to a four-years old boy who had a cold. I sat down and wondered if anything else could go wrong. I hate flying, especially take-off, but the plane took off and everything seemed to be all right.
Then, a few minutes later, there was a funny noise and everything started to shake. I looked out of the window, and oh my God, there was smoke coming out of the wing. Well, you can imagine how frightened I was, but the crew were fantastic. The flight attendants were really calm and told us not to worry. One of them told me to relax and said that everything would be all right.
A few minutes later, we were coming to land. The pilot made a perfect landing on the runway. It was over. We were safe. That day I decided not to fly anymore. I caught another taxi and went home. But as I closed the front door, I looked down at my case. Somehow I had picked up the wrong suitcase.

Recount Text (Concept - Example)

Level: English for Junior and Senior High School
24-hours online learning.

Explanation
Social Function
  • To retell events for the purpose of informing or entertaining.
Generic Structure
  • Orientation: provides the setting and introduces participants.
  • Events: tell what happened, in what sequence.
  • Reorientation: optional - closure of events.
Significant
Lexicogrammatical Features
  • Focus on specific participants.
  • Use of Material Processes.
  • Circumstances of time and place.
  • Use of past tense.
  • Focus on temporal sequence.
